private async Task InvokeCore(HttpContext context) { var didProxyRequest = await SpaProxy.PerformProxyRequest( context, _httpClient, _baseUriTask, _applicationStoppingToken, proxy404s : false); if (didProxyRequest) { return; } // Not a request we can proxy await _next.Invoke(context); }
public async Task Invoke(HttpContext context) { if (context.Request.Path.StartsWithSegments(_pathPrefix) || _pathPrefixIsRoot) { var didProxyRequest = await SpaProxy.PerformProxyRequest( context, _httpClient, _baseUriTask, _applicationStoppingToken, proxy404s : false); if (didProxyRequest) { return; } } // Not a request we can proxy await _next.Invoke(context); }